Journey of "Numerical Modelling and Construction Engineering"
In the framework of the journeys Code_Aster libre, the last October 27, 2005, EDF and NECS have organized an exchange journey about "Numerical Modelling and Construction Engineering". This meeting has grouped Construction industrials as well as developers of numerical simulation tools in France.
After positioning numerical simulations into the industrial context of the Construction, all of the industrial partners have expressed their necessities about modelling tools. In the other side, tools developers have shown different possibilities of technical improvement on these areas.
Through these constructive exchanges, our main objective was to support the development of a mutual community, joining developers and users of numerical simulation tools for the domain of Construction Engineering.
